#94556f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#94556f is composed of 58% red, 33.3% green and 43.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.6% magenta, 25%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 335.2 degrees, a saturation of 27% and a lightness of 45.7%. #94556f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ffaade with #290000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

#94556f color description : Mostly desaturated dark pink.

#94556f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#94556f has RGB values of R:148, G:85, B:111 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.43, Y:0.25,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 9721199.

Shades and Tints of #94556f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0608 is the darkest color, while #fefd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#94556f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#797074 is the less saturated color, while #e50461 is the most saturated one.
